Take a ride on a double decker bus next Wednesday


5 February 2016

Take a ride on a double decker bus next Wednesday


A double decker bus is coming to Wellington next Wednesday and Wellingtonians are encouraged to get on board for a free ride and a taste of the new bus future, says Paul Swain, Greater Wellington Regional Council’s public transport portfolio leader.

“Double decker buses will be part of the region’s bus fleet within the next two years. As well as being fun and different to travel in, double decker buses will reduce bus congestion and speed up travel times. They’ll be a crucial key to making bus travel in Wellington more enjoyable and reliable.”

The Regional Council is hosting a demonstration of a new double decker bus and we’ll be hosting it in Wellington next Wednesday 10 February. The bus has been manufactured in the United Kingdom and assembled by Kiwi Bus Builders in Tauranga.

“This is a great opportunity for people to get on board, free of charge, and experience low emission, modern bus travel. I’d really encourage people to take a ride if they can.”

Within the next month or so, the bus will go into service in Auckland.
